Searched refs:adc_press (Results 1 – 3 of 3) sorted by relevance
| /linux/drivers/iio/pressure/ |
| H A D | bmp280-core.c | 508 static int bmp280_read_press_adc(struct bmp280_data *data, u32 *adc_press) in bmp280_read_press_adc() argument 525 *adc_press = value_press; in bmp280_read_press_adc() 538 u32 adc_press, s32 t_fine) in bmp280_compensate_press() argument 554 p = ((((s64)1048576 - (s32)adc_press) << 31) - var2) * 3125; in bmp280_compensate_press() 579 u32 adc_press; in bmp280_read_press() local 587 ret = bmp280_read_press_adc(data, &adc_press); in bmp280_read_press() 591 *comp_press = bmp280_compensate_press(data, adc_press, t_fine); in bmp280_read_press() 1110 u32 adc_temp, adc_press; in bmp280_trigger_handler() local 1139 adc_press = FIELD_GET(BMP280_MEAS_TRIM_MASK, get_unaligned_be24(&data->buf[0])); in bmp280_trigger_handler() 1140 if (adc_press == BMP280_PRESS_SKIPPED) { in bmp280_trigger_handler() [all …]
|
| H A D | bmp280.h | 517 int (*read_press)(struct bmp280_data *data, u32 *adc_press);
|
| /linux/drivers/iio/chemical/ |
| H A D | bme680_core.c | 374 static int bme680_read_press_adc(struct bme680_data *data, u32 *adc_press) in bme680_read_press_adc() argument 394 *adc_press = value_press; in bme680_read_press_adc() 407 u32 adc_press, s32 t_fine) in bme680_compensate_press() argument 421 press_comp = 1048576 - adc_press; in bme680_compensate_press() 753 u32 adc_press; in bme680_read_press() local 760 ret = bme680_read_press_adc(data, &adc_press); in bme680_read_press() 764 *comp_press = bme680_compensate_press(data, adc_press, t_fine); in bme680_read_press() 1059 u32 adc_temp, adc_press, adc_humid; in bme680_trigger_handler() local 1096 adc_press = FIELD_GET(BME680_MEAS_TRIM_MASK, get_unaligned_be24(&data->buf[2])); in bme680_trigger_handler() 1097 if (adc_press == BME680_MEAS_SKIPPED) { in bme680_trigger_handler() [all …]
|